Is Meadow Woods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is safe. Meadow Woods in Jacksonville, FL has a safety grade of A-. The overall crime index is 83, which is 17%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Jacksonville average (crime index 103), Meadow Woods is 20% lower in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, vehicle theft is the most elevated concern (index: 122, 22% above average), while burglary is the lowest risk (index: 37).
